What is Kronos Worldwide's total non-current liabilities?
Kronos Worldwide (KRO) reported total non-current liabilities of $707.2M in Q2 2026.
How has Kronos Worldwide's total non-current liabilities changed year-over-year?
Kronos Worldwide's total non-current liabilities increased by 0.5% year-over-year, from $703.4M to $707.2M.
What is the long-term trend for Kronos Worldwide's total non-current liabilities?
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), Kronos Worldwide's total non-current liabilities has grown at a -6.6%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$980M to $696.9M.
What does total non-current liabilities mean?
The sum of all long-term obligations due beyond one year — long-term debt, lease liabilities, pension obligations, and deferred items.
